Output c95d663a450527964ceceeb86866bebed0ac3289c2605a5e99a97b749cd77958:3

value
24274
script pubkey
OP_HASH160 OP_PUSHBYTES_20 0780b497299d52b1af9fbcb603516240ffccadab OP_EQUAL
address
32NgqVmEqEU8VvbtSgpR5jK82XnVYB6smR
transaction
c95d663a450527964ceceeb86866bebed0ac3289c2605a5e99a97b749cd77958
confirmations
181359
spent
true